  1. Netanyahu plans UN attendance despite NYC mayor's arrest threat

    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u said he planned to attend the UN General Assembly in New York City this autumn despite NYC Mayor Zohran Mamdani's threat to arrest him based on an ICC warrant. Netanyahu told Fox News he was "not concerned" about the threat and accused Mamdani of "fomenting hate," while the mayor has since walked back the arrest threat, acknowledging he lacked the legal power to do so.

  1. NYC Mayor Mamdani backs off Netanyahu arrest pledge

    New York City Mayor Zohran Mamdani, who had pledged to arrest Benjamin Netanyahu if he visited, now says he lacks the legal authority to do so. He has instead called on the US federal government to join the ICC and enforce its arrest warrant for the Israeli Prime Minister over alleged war crimes.

  1. US advocacy groups sue over Trump sanctions on ICC

    Two US-based advocacy groups are suing the Trump administration, arguing that sanctions imposed against the International Criminal Court and Palestinian human rights groups violate free speech rights by suppressing pro-Palestinian advocacy. The groups say the February 2025 executive order illegally "police the political expression of millions of Americans," while Washington defends the sanctions as necessary to protect American citizens and allies.

  1. Iran's supreme leader absent from his father's funeral

    Iran's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ei was absent from his father's funeral on Sunday, with senior regime figures and thousands attending. Speculation about Mojtaba's condition has continued after rumors he was wounded in US-Israel air strikes that killed his father, and he has not appeared in public since his appointment in early March.

  1. Israeli strikes kill six in Gaza, including Al Jazeera cameraman

    Israeli strikes in Gaza killed at least six people, including Al Jazeera cameraman Ahmed Wishah, in a strike on a central Gaza home on Saturday. The IDF accused Wishah of being "a terrorist in Hamas' military wing who served as a sniper operative," while Al Jazeera condemned the killing as a violation of international law and part of a "systematic policy of targeting journalists."

  1. Funeral held for Palestinian baby killed by Israeli troops

    A seven-month-old Palestinian boy was shot dead by an Israeli soldier in Hebron in the occupied West Bank on Friday evening while in a car with his family. The Israeli military said soldiers "perceived a threat" from the vehicle, but the family say they obeyed orders to stop and posed no danger; the IDF has acknowledged the family were "uninvolved civilians" and expressed regret.

  1. Trump clashes with Netanyahu over Lebanon military action

    Donald Trump has reportedly clashed with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u over military action in Lebanon, with Trump calling him "effing crazy" during a Monday phone call. The dispute threatens to complicate Trump's efforts to broker a deal extending the US-Iran ceasefire and reopening talks on Tehran's nuclear programme.

  1. Israeli minister Smotrich says ICC seeks his arrest warrant

    Israeli far-right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ich said he was informed that the International Criminal Court in The Hague had requested a warrant for his arrest. He called arrest warrants against Israeli officials "a declaration of war" and announced he would sign an order to evacuate the Palestinian community from Khan al-Ahmar in the occupied West Bank.

  1. Israel, Hamas ceasefire stalls over weapons, fighting risks resume

    Ceasefire talks between Israel and Hamas have deadlocked, with Israeli media reporting Israel is preparing to resume fighting in Gaza over Hamas's refusal to disarm. Both sides accuse each other of violating the ceasefire deal that began on 10 October, with Israel considering expanding its military control over 60% of Gaza.

  1. Israeli Embassy marks 78th anniversary with culture, diplomacy in Accra

    The Israeli Embassy in Accra celebrated Israel's 78th anniversary with performances by Israeli violinist and dancer Tania Vinokur and Israeli school children. Ambassador Roey Gilad highlighted Israel-Ghana agricultural cooperation through MASHAV, noting that Ghana was the first African nation to host an Israeli Embassy, opened in 1956.
